A few hours after Jeff Fisher donned an Indianapolis Colts jersey at a fundraiser for Nashville’s Rocketown, the Titans coach apologized for it during his weekly radio show on Tuesday night.
Fisher appeared during the event at Lipscomb University along with former Colts coach Tony Dungy and country music star Martina McBride, among others. As Fisher introduced Dungy, he removed his jacket and dress shirt to reveal a blue Peyton Manning jersey underneath. Fisher stepped back up to the microphone and said, “I just wanted to feel like a winner,” drawing laughter and applause from the crowd of about 2,500. The Titans are 0–6, including a loss to the Colts (31–9) and last week's debacle against the Patriots (59–0).
